Skip to content

Criar uma mensagem no app com arrastar e soltar

Com o editor de arrastar e soltar, você pode criar mensagens no app totalmente personalizadas em Campaigns ou Canvas usando a experiência de edição de arrastar e soltar. Para saber mais sobre os blocos de construção disponíveis no editor, consulte Blocos do editor.

Se você quiser usar seus modelos HTML personalizados existentes ou modelos criados por terceiros, eles precisam ser recriados no editor de arrastar e soltar.

Não tem certeza se sua mensagem no app deve ser enviada usando uma campanha ou um Canvas? Campaigns são melhores para campanhas de mensagens únicas e direcionadas, enquanto Canvas é melhor para jornadas de usuário com várias etapas. Depois de selecionar onde construir sua mensagem, vamos mergulhar nas etapas para criar uma mensagem no app com arrastar e soltar.

Pré-requisitos

Requisitos do SDK

Mais informações sobre SDKs mínimos

Mensagens criadas usando o editor de arrastar e soltar só podem ser enviadas para usuários nas versões mínimas do SDK (veja a tabela acima). Se um usuário não tiver atualizado seu aplicativo (ou seja, está em uma versão mais antiga do SDK), ele não receberá a mensagem no app.

Para aproveitar todos os recursos disponíveis no editor de arrastar e soltar, atualize seus SDKs para as versões recomendadas. Isso permite que você aproveite os seguintes recursos adicionais:

  • Links de texto que não dispensam a mensagem
  • Ação de botão para solicitar push primer

A seguir estão os requisitos mínimos individuais do SDK para esses recursos:

*Se você incluir um link na sua mensagem no app que redireciona para uma URL e o usuário final não estiver nas versões mínimas do SDK especificadas, selecionar o link fechará a mensagem e o usuário não poderá retornar à mensagem para enviar o formulário.

Pré-requisitos adicionais

  • Para o SDK web, a opção de inicialização allowUserSuppliedJavascript deve ser definida como true. A opção enableHtmlInAppMessages também permite que essas mensagens funcionem, mas está obsoleta e deve ser atualizada para allowUserSuppliedJavascript.
  • Se você estiver usando o Google Tag Manager, deve ativar “Allow HTML In-App Messages” na configuração do GTM.

Etapa 1: Criar uma mensagem no app

Crie uma nova mensagem no app ou etapa do Canvas e selecione Drag-And-Drop Editor como sua experiência de edição.

Etapa 2: Selecionar seu modelo

Após selecionar o editor de arrastar e soltar como sua experiência de edição, você pode escolher:

  • Começar com um modelo modal em branco
  • Usar um modelo de mensagem no app de arrastar e soltar da Braze
  • Selecionar um modelo salvo de mensagem no app de arrastar e soltar

Selecione Build message para começar a projetar sua mensagem no app no editor de arrastar e soltar.

A seção de modelos da Braze onde você pode escolher um modelo básico, de imagem de fundo, de captura de número de telefone ou em branco.

Você também pode acessar todos os modelos na seção Templates do dashboard.

Etapa 3: Adicionar páginas adicionais (opcional)

Adicionar páginas à sua mensagem no app permite guiar os usuários por um fluxo sequencial, como um fluxo de integração ou jornada de boas-vindas. Você pode gerenciar páginas na seção Pages da guia Build.

Uma mensagem no app para uma empresa de saúde composta por três páginas.

As mensagens no app começam com uma página por padrão. Para adicionar uma nova página:

  1. Selecione + Add page.
  2. Selecione na lista de modelos personalizados ou fornecidos pela Braze.
  3. Dê um nome significativo à página. Isso ajudará quando você conectar as páginas entre si.

Para duplicar uma página existente:

  1. Passe o mouse sobre a página na lista e selecione para abrir mais opções.
  2. Selecione Duplicate.
  3. Dê um nome significativo à página. Isso ajudará quando você conectar as páginas entre si.

Para excluir ou renomear uma página:

  1. Passe o mouse sobre a página na lista e selecione para abrir mais opções.
  2. Selecione Rename ou Delete.

Etapa 3a: Conectar páginas entre si

Mensagens no app com várias páginas são sequenciais, o que significa que os usuários interagem com a mensagem tocando ou clicando para avançar para a próxima página no fluxo.

Para conectar páginas entre si:

  1. Selecione sua página inicial.
  2. Selecione um elemento de botão ou imagem no canvas.
  3. Defina On-click behavior como Go to page.
  4. Selecione a página para a qual deseja vincular a partir da página inicial.
  5. Continue até que todas as páginas estejam vinculadas.

Um usuário está editando o botão de ação principal para ir para a Página 2 da mensagem no app.

Se uma página não estiver vinculada a nenhuma outra página, a mensagem não poderá ser lançada.

Etapa 4: Criar e projetar sua mensagem no app

É aqui que sua mensagem ganha vida, vestida com o estilo exclusivo da sua marca. Usando uma combinação de blocos do editor e configurações de estilo, você pode personalizar e projetar sua mensagem no app.

Etapa 5: Testar sua mensagem no app

A seção Preview & Test permite pré-visualizar suas mensagens no app em diferentes dispositivos e enviar uma mensagem de teste para o seu dispositivo. Aqui, você pode garantir que os detalhes estejam alinhados em todas as suas plataformas para sua campanha de mensagem no app de arrastar e soltar.

É importante sempre testar suas mensagens no app antes de enviar suas campanhas para ajudar a visualizar como sua mensagem final ficará da perspectiva do usuário.

Pré-visualizar mensagem como um usuário

Você pode pré-visualizar mensagens na guia Preview & Test, como se fosse um usuário. Você pode selecionar um usuário específico, um usuário aleatório ou criar um usuário personalizado:

  • Random User: a Braze selecionará aleatoriamente um usuário do banco de dados e pré-visualizará a mensagem no app com base nos atributos ou informações de eventos desse usuário.
  • Select User: você pode selecionar um usuário específico com base no endereço de e-mail ou external_id. A mensagem no app será pré-visualizada com base nos atributos e informações de eventos desse usuário.
  • Custom User: você pode personalizar um usuário. A Braze oferecerá campos para todos os atributos e eventos disponíveis. Insira qualquer informação que você gostaria de ver no e-mail de pré-visualização.

Lista de verificação de teste

Considere as seguintes perguntas ao testar sua mensagem no app:

  • Você testou a mensagem em diferentes dispositivos?
  • As imagens e mídias aparecem e funcionam como esperado?
  • O Liquid funciona como esperado? Você considerou um valor de atributo padrão caso o Liquid não retorne nenhuma informação?
  • Seu texto está claro, conciso e correto?
  • Seus botões direcionam o usuário para onde ele deveria ir?

Perguntas frequentes

Por que os cliques no corpo não aparecem na minha página de análise de dados?

Os cliques no corpo não são coletados automaticamente para mensagens no app criadas com o editor de arrastar e soltar. Para mais detalhes, consulte os changelogs do SDK para iOS e Android.

Posso segmentar com base em cliques de botão?

Sim, você pode segmentar com base em cliques de botão para até dois botões na sua mensagem. Para isso, defina o Identifier for Reporting dos seus botões como “0” e “1”, que corresponderão aos filtros de segmentação “Clicked in-app message button 1” e “Clicked in-app message button 2”, respectivamente.

O campo "Identifier for Reporting" com o valor "0".

Posso personalizar minha mensagem no app usando HTML ou JavaScript personalizados ou transferir mensagens HTML existentes para o editor?

Você não pode transferir diretamente mensagens HTML existentes para o editor, mas pode inserir HTML, CSS e JavaScript brutos em um bloco de código personalizado. Você pode usar blocos de código personalizado para incorporar vídeos de terceiros e Liquid avançado, como Conteúdo conectado ou instruções condicionais.

Como posso criar uma mensagem no app do tipo slideup?

Atualmente, o editor é limitado apenas a mensagens modais e de tela cheia. Você pode alternar entre os tipos de exibição na seção Message container do painel Message styles.

Posso salvar minha mensagem no app como modelo depois de criá-la na minha campanha ou Canvas?

Sim. Para qualquer mensagem no app que você queira reutilizar em uma futura campanha ou etapa do Canvas, você pode salvá-la como um modelo personalizado usando o botão Save as template, disponível após sair do editor. Antes de salvá-la como modelo, você deve primeiro lançar a campanha OU salvá-la como rascunho.

Uma pré-visualização de uma mensagem no app para um tour de produto.

Você também pode criar e salvar modelos de mensagens no app acessando Templates > In-App Message Templates.

New Stuff!